This year, your support of McCall’s Give Local campaign will help us purchase a passenger van for McCall’s Hanson House, our residential treatment program for women in active recovery. Located in Torrington, Hanson House provides trauma-informed, gender-responsive care to help women heal, reconnect with family, and build a strong foundation for lifelong recovery.

Right now, transportation is one of the biggest hurdles our residents face. Getting to essential appointments—psychiatric care, medical visits, job interviews, and community activities—is difficult due to limited bus service and the high cost and reliability of other transportation options


A new passenger van will provide:
🛞 Safe, staff-supported rides to therapy, medical care, and employment opportunities
🛞 A way to rebuild independence and confidently navigate the world outside of treatment
🛞 A vital sense of dignity—allowing women in recovery to engage in their communities with pride
